
Teddi Mellencamp’s Battle with Cancer Spreads to Lungs
Reality TV star Teddi Mellencamp, known from 'The Real Housewives of Beverly Hills,' has shared a harrowing update on her ongoing battle with cancer. Initially diagnosed with melanoma, the disease has now spread to her lungs, marking a severe escalation in her health struggle.
Mellencamp, who has been open about her journey since her diagnosis, recently texted her close friend and fellow reality star Tamra Judge, expressing fears of being on her 'deathbed' after discovering brain tumors. This led to a series of intense medical interventions, including surgeries to address the tumors, which she described as some of her darkest days.
During her hospital stays, Mellencamp endured extreme physical distress, recounting an episode where she vomited 85 times in a single day. Despite these challenges, she continues to share her experiences publicly, aiming to raise awareness about melanoma and the realities of living with cancer.
Her courage and transparency have garnered support from fans and fellow celebrities alike, highlighting the personal toll of such a diagnosis and the importance of early detection and treatment.
